George Pickens uncertain about attendance at Cowboys minicamp
Yahoo Sports • 1 min read • Latest: Jun 12, 2026, 2:30 PM
Last updated Jun 12, 2026
George Pickens has not confirmed whether he will attend the Dallas Cowboys' mandatory minicamp next week. At a recent camp event in Corpus Christi, Texas, Pickens appeared undecided when asked about his plans, prompting comments from his agency representative to avoid further questions. While he signed the franchise tag earlier in the offseason, his response has led to speculation about his commitment. The minicamp is set to take place soon, and Pickens' attendance remains uncertain.
